I can see your way of thought Gdc. But Menorah wasn’t in as good form last year, had first time cheek pieces and ran as if amiss. Jumping has let him down too in the past and is possible could do so again. But although made a couple of errors at Kempton it was under a different rider and on the whole improvement in form this term came hand in hand with better jumping.
It isn’t as if Menorah has an aversion to Cheltenham. Despite jumping mistakes placed at the Festival over fences (improved form since). Had really good record there as a hurdler, winning Supreme and several other non-Festival races.Betfair and Charlie Hall is some of the strongest form around. Goes equally well on good or very soft ground. If returning to form (trainer has good record at the Festival) and jumping like he did at Wetherby and Haydock – will be difficult to beat… And he’s 25/1…!!!!
